2.5.2 Installing mini-PCIe

Step 1: Unscrew 4 screws on the underside, remove the bottom bracket;
Unscrew 6 screws on the bottom cover;
Unscrew 2 screws on the front/rear panel;
Rotate the bottom assembly 180°, separate the SATA cable which connected the HDD/SSD with
the mother board, remove the bottom cover;
Unscrew 7 screws and 6 serial copper columns on the rear panel, remove the rear panel;
Unscrew 6 screws on the front panel, remove the front panel;
Unscrew 2 screws of the internal USB, uninstall the internal USB;
Unscrew 4 screws on the fan, remove the fan;
Unscrew 2 screws and 2 copper columns on the GPU fan kit, remove the GPU fan kit;
Unscrew 2 screws on the sub-card ECB-148, remove the sub-card ECB-148;
Separate the POE power cable from the sub-card ECB-147;
Unscrew 2 screws and 2 serial copper columns on the sub-card ECB-147, remove the ECB-147;
